Ministry of Home Affairs is an Accredited Training Organisation (ATO) that has been certified by the Singapore Accountancy Commission (SAC) to possess the appropriate standards of staff training, accountancy resources and development for Singapore Qualification Programme (SQP) Candidates to fulfil their Practical Experience. The Administration and Finance (A&F) Branch is responsible for the purposeful allocation of government funds to achieve the best interests of the Academy in line with its goals and to ensure that all stakeholders in the process comply with Government Financial Procedures and Directives. The A&F Branch is the staff authority in all finance matters in HTA and is responsible for the effective and efficient management of financial and administrative matters such as monitoring and prioritising of budget spending, anticipating budget shortfalls, procurement issues in support of HTA’s vision and mission.

About MHA - Home Team Academy (HTA)

As the Corporate University of the Home Team, the Home Team Academy (HTA) plays a crucial role in the Home Team training and learning ecosystem to develop skilled and future-oriented HT leaders and officers. HTA focuses on empowering learning and growth in order to enable a united and successful Home Team. This includes leadership development, trainer development, skills transformation, continuous education and training, Home Team integration, and training safety. In transforming into a digitally empowered and future-ready Corporate University of the Home Team, HTA aims to achieve our mission by supporting Training and Learning with Technology & Digitalisation and Partnerships, with People at our heart.
